Rules

Roulette is a type of casino gambling game in which you place bets on numbers or other outcomes. The rules of the game differ between casinos, however the basic rules remain the same. Players place their chips on the table, and then the croupier throws the ball on a spinning roulette wheel. The odds of the roulette table determine the payouts for winning bets. Contrary to other games at casinos, where players have to make decisions at a rapid pace, roulette moves much more slowly. It can take up to 45 spins per hour for players to make their decisions. This slower speed is beneficial for players looking to minimize their losses.

Each bet has its own odds and payout, as well as a strategy. These bets fall into two types, namely inside and outside bets. Inside bets are placed on the numbers, whereas the outside bets cover pockets that are placed in a specific position or colors (red and black, odd and even first and second dozen, etc.). Each kind of bet is based on probabilities and has its own odds.

The payouts of roulette bets can be determined by studying the payoff diagram, which is displayed on every table. This chart will tell you the amount each number will cost you to win, and then you can pick the numbers most appropriate to your budget. A street bet covers three adjacent numbers and pays 11-1, while the corner bet covers four numbers, and pays an 8-to-1 payout. A bet with six lines gives a 5-to-1 payout.

The D'Alembert strategy is a popular roulette betting strategy. It involves dividing the bankroll into units and increasing or decreasing them based on the outcome of each spin. This strategy is perfect for those who are new to the game and want to limit their losses and maximize their wins.
